Lovely location but noisy rooms
The location and beach outside
7
The Isla is amazing and this hotel has a great location close to all the nice beaches on the island.
There are only two downsides of this hotel and they are:
- noisy rooms (at least in the tower section). We could hear everyting from the rooms around, not only folks screaming, but also ordinary talk, TV, etc.
- breakfast. I don't know who eats two toast and a small package of jam and calls it "hotel breakfast". It's just not enough. Luckily, the location is great regarding to eating as well: there are a couple of nice street-side restaurants on an old market minutes away from the hotel and they all open around 7 am so you can have your breakfast there.
Other than that, this is a nice place, rooms are clean and big and the staff is friendly.
Restaurant Tip:
I highly recommend Luncheria no. 3 in the nearby market. We went there for breakfast and lunch for one week and never got tired of their food. Great tasting and reasonably priced. Try the papaya/orange juice!

Lovely Location, Poor Room, Okay Staff
Best Location, Can leave the hotel in your swimming suits to the beach
4.3
This hotel has one of the best location hotels on the island. Most hotels on the beach are expensive but this one was not. It can be a really charming hotel but due to the poor maintenance (the yard and garden) it looks terrible. I felt so sorry for this hotel as this can be the best hotel on the island with the perfect location. If your option is breakfast included you will go to a restaurant on the beach. This restaurant/bar is outdoor and sitting on beautiful beach side. The service is worst sever though, they never come back once they server you what you ordered. No one smiles either. Overall, very good location for both the hotel and the restaurant, but bad customer services. The rooms are not fancy at all, very simple and very outdated.
Nightlife Tip:
For drinks and food, walk one or two minutes to go to much better restaurants and bars on the beach side, towards the east side, where hotel Avalon is. The price is about the same....actually cheaper beer and much better quality food for a big more money.
